Where can I find Forms in Chantilly?
Forms you can get in Chantilly in a store.
1 Store for Forms in Chantilly
You can also find this in Chantilly:
Stationery Postcards Brochures Presentation Folders Labels Catalogs Menus Notepads Promotional ProductsIs something missing here?
Do you have a business in Chantilly? Enter it for free in a few steps.